Merispas Tablets: Relief from Irritable Bowel Syndrome Symptoms
Merispas tablets contain a combination of Dicyclomine (20mg) and Mefenamic Acid (250mg). These medications work together to alleviate symptoms associated with irritable bowel syndrome (IBS), such as abdominal pain, cramping, bloating, and diarrhea.
Dicyclomine: This anticholinergic agent reduces spasms in the smooth muscle of the digestive tract, easing discomfort and improving bowel motility. It helps control visceral hypersensitivity, a key factor in IBS-related symptoms.
Mefenamic Acid: A n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drug (NSAID), mefenamic acid effectively manages pain associated with IBS by reducing inflammation in the gastrointestinal tract.

About Mefenamic Acid
Mefenamic acid is an NSAID used to relieve mild to moderate pain and inflammation associated with various conditions, including menstrual pain and arthritis. It works by inhibiting COX enzymes, reducing the production of prostaglandins. This medication is essential for managing pain and inflammation. In summary, Mefenamic acid is effective in treating pain and inflammatory conditions.
How It Works
Mefenamic acid inhibits cyclooxygenase (COX) enzymes, leading to decreased synthesis of prostaglandins, which mediate pain and inflammation.
All Active Ingredients
Dicyclomine
Dicyclomine inhibits acetylcholine at muscarinic receptors, leading to relaxation of smooth muscle in the gastrointestinal tract.
